Dual-Purpose Breeds

Dual-purpose breeds are popular choices for homesteaders because they are good for both meat and egg production. These breeds are typically larger and hardier than other breeds, making them well-suited to outdoor living. Some popular dual-purpose breeds include:

  • Rhode Island Red: Good for both meat and egg production, this breed is known for its dark brown eggs and hardiness.
  • Plymouth Rock: Another good dual-purpose breed, Plymouth Rocks are known for their calm and friendly temperament.
  • Sussex: This breed is known for its excellent egg-laying abilities and hardiness in cold weather.

Egg-Laying Breeds

If you’re primarily interested in raising chickens for their eggs, you’ll want to choose breeds that are known for their high egg production. These breeds are typically smaller and more active than meat breeds, and they don’t require as much space to be happy. Some popular egg-laying breeds include:

  • Leghorn: This breed is known for its high egg production, with some hens laying up to 300 eggs per year.
  • Australorp: Another excellent egg-laying breed, the Australorp is known for its docile and friendly nature.
  • Orpington: This breed is known for its large, brown eggs and its ability to lay throughout the winter months.

Climate

Different breeds of chickens are better suited to different climates. If you live in a cold climate, you’ll want to choose breeds that are hardy and able to withstand the cold. If you live in a hot climate, you’ll want to choose breeds that are heat-tolerant and able to thrive in hot temperatures.

Space

The amount of space you have available will also play a role in which breeds of chickens you choose. Larger breeds will require more space than smaller breeds, so if you have a small backyard, you’ll want to choose a smaller breed.

Purpose

Your purpose for raising chickens will also play a role in which breeds you choose. If you’re primarily interested in egg production, you’ll want to choose a breed that is known for its high egg production. If you’re primarily interested in meat production, you’ll want to choose a breed that is known for its meat quality.
